Xbox boss hopes that No Man's Sky arrives in Xbox apart from its PS4 exclusive platform. Yet, he shared that it won't be possible though the game has a lot of potential. Thus, it will be pushed to hit screens exclusively in PS4 platform this summer.

Though there is a possibility that No Man's Sky will come in Xbox One, Agostino Simonetta, ID@Xbox European head, said that it might just be in PS4. With that, he also said that it won't be a big loss for Microsoft Xbox since they have a lot of strong line-ups awaiting for their respective releases.

Simonetta said, "Personally, no. We have some exclusives that other platforms don't. Over 1,000 developers have Xbox kit in their office today with over 100 games in development."

He added that he and his team didn't feel any regrets about missing out the upcoming game. Yet, although there was no fixed decision to whatever platform would Hello Games entrust the sci-fi adventure-packed game, they are still open that it might also come in Xbox One. That is, if Sony's PlayStation won't have it as their exclusive.

"Correct. Unless a title can never come to Xbox, because a developer has signed a publishing deal with someone else, any title can come to ID@Xbox," he cited.

"We always get this question. The answer is pretty straightforward - we do understand that developers sometimes need to decide which platform to take first."

No Man's Sky described by critics as an inspiration from the ending of "2001: A Space Odyssey" based from its intro sequence of the game. The entire gameplay, including its visual appearance, everything that composes the game are all by-products of countless algorithms and codes which are part of the procedural art generation game development.

Amid these speculations, Hello Games, the game developer, remains silent to these claims and statements released. Thus, a lot of fans are now wondering, since then, about the progress and in-depth details.  

No Man's Sky, labelled as a strong NASA-inspired indie sci-fi adventure-packed game, rumoured to release this summer 2015 in either PS4 or Xbox One platform.
